FAQ

What is Modine Manufacturing's cash & equivalents?
Modine Manufacturing (MOD) reported cash & equivalents of $95.3M in Q2 2026.
How has Modine Manufacturing's cash & equivalents changed year-over-year?
Modine Manufacturing's cash & equivalents decreased by 23.5% year-over-year, from $124.5M to $95.3M.
What is the long-term trend for Modine Manufacturing's cash & equivalents?
Over 5 years (2021 to 2026), Modine Manufacturing's cash & equivalents has grown at a 14.2%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$37.8M to $73.5M.
What does cash & equivalents mean?
Cash on hand plus highly liquid investments with maturities of three months or less at purchase — treasury bills, money market funds, and commercial paper.
